
National Accountability Bureau (Pakistan)
The National Accountability Bureau (NAB) of Pakistan is an independent anti-corruption agency responsible for investigating and prosecuting cases of financial misconduct, corruption, and abuse of power by public officials and institutions. Its goal is to promote transparency, accountability, and good governance by addressing corruption-related crimes that undermine public trust and economic stability. NAB conducts inquiries, investigations, and legal proceedings, working within the legal framework established by Pakistani law, to ensure that those involved in corruption are held accountable and that public resources are used properly.
